Openmp pthread which is faster
Webstd::thread vs OpenMP. A performance comparison of a threadpool built from C++11's std::thread library and the shared-memory parallel programming API OpenMP. Matrix …
Openmp pthread which is faster
Did you know?
Web25 de ago. de 2024 · This is only worth the cost when you actually have more dedicated CPU cores to run code on. On a single core CPU, a single process (no separate threads) … WebPawanKL/Pthread-vs-OpenMP – GitHub. Pthread is low level implementation and OpenMp is higher level implementation. For example we assembly language and C language. OpenMp do all the stuff by just … + Read More Here. Pthreads vs. OpenMP. On the other hand, OpenMP is much higher level, is more portable and doesn’t limit you to using C.
WebDownload scientific diagram Performance of Sequential vs. Parallel Matrix Multiplication using OpenMP, T BB, Pthread, Cilk++ and MPI from publication: A comparison of five … WebThe thread-level parallelism managed by OpenMP in scikit-learn’s own Cython code or by BLAS & LAPACK libraries used by NumPy and SciPy operations used in scikit-learn is always controlled by environment variables or threadpoolctl as explained below.
WebOpenMP wins the effort required on all the tests but because there is a large performance difference between OpenMP and Pthreads on Quick Sort OpenMP cannot be recommended for paralleling Quick Sort or other recursive programs. Keywords: OpenMP, Pthreads, Algorithms, Performance, Productivity, Quick Sort, Matrix Multiplication, … Web19 de abr. de 2016 · As best as I can determine, OpenMP represents greater performance potential, simply because there are a lot more tricks a compiler can use (particularly if …
WebWhich one is faster MPI, PTHREAD or OPENMP? why? Solution 5 (1 Ratings ) Solved Computer Science 3 Years Ago 68 Views This Question has Been Answered! View Solution Related Answers Question Which one is primarily designed for supporting the decision making systems? OODBMS ORDBMS NoSQL RDBMS ...
Web13 de abr. de 2015 · Just commented all OpenMP's pragmas and application started behave predictably, much faster, with increasing performance as number of cores for OpenBLAS increases. ... In OpenBLAS library, there are two parallel implementations including pthread and OpenMP. By default, OpenBLAS uses pthread to parallelize BLAS functions, ... t shifting theoremWebWhich one is faster MPI, PTHREAD or OPENMP? why? Solution. 5 (1 Ratings ) Solved. Computer Science 3 Years Ago 74 Views. This Question has Been Answered! View … ts high cause litWeb–It uses a lightweight user-level thread for OpenMP task and thread. BOLT won the Best Paper Award at PAT 19[*] Features of BOLT: 1. Extremely lightweight OpenMP threads that can efficiently handle nested parallelism. 2. Tackle an interoperability issue of MPI + OpenMP task. This presentation will cover how to handle nested parallelism of BOLT. philosopher\u0027s j3WebWhen comparing OpenMP to other parallel programming models, it is easier to choose between OpenMP and MPI than between OpenMP and POSIX Threads (Pthreads). … philosopher\\u0027s j6Web29 de mai. de 2024 · OpenMP vs Serial CPU: 7.1x faster CudaSlow vs Serial CPU: 10.5x faster CudaFast vs Serial CPU: 82.8x faster CudaSlow vs OpenMP: 1.5x faster … ts high court examiner hall ticket 2023WebParallel Computing with OpenMP#. OpenMP is an API that implements a multi-threaded, shared memory form of parallelism. It uses a set of compiler directives (statements that you add to your code and that are recognised by your Fortran/C/C++ compiler if OpenMP is enabled or otherwise ignored) that are incorporated at compile-time to generate a multi … philosopher\\u0027s j7Web26 de ago. de 2016 · pthread might be faster or just as fast if std::thread is based on pthread (usually is), the performance of code executed inside the thread should be equivalent. vickoza • 7 yr. ago philosopher\u0027s j4